Debian Hadoopログ管理を行う方法
DebianでHadoopログを管理すると、これらの手順とベストプラクティスに従うことができます。
ログ集約
- ログ集約を有効にする:yarn.-log-aggregation- yarn-site.xmlファイルでtrueに有効になるように、ログ集約関数を有効にします。
- ログ保持ポリシーの構成:yarn.log-aggregation.retain-secondsを設定して、172800秒(2日)などのログの保持時間を定義します。
- ログストレージパスの指定:yarn.nodemanager.Remote-app-log-dirおよびyarn.nodemanager.Remote-app-log-dir-suffixを介してHDFのアプリケーションログのストレージパスとサフィックスを指定します。
ログの表示と分析
- JournalCtlコマンドを使用してください:システムログの詳細情報を表示します。 JournalCtlは、従来のSyslogよりも豊富なログ表示機能を提供します。
- ログ分析ツール:Elk(Elasticsearch、Logstash、Kibana)スタックまたはApache Solrを使用して、ログデータをリアルタイムで分析および視覚化します。
ログストレージと圧縮
- ストレージメディア:HDFSを使用して、大規模なログストレージに適した大量の生のログデータを保存します。
- ログ圧縮:GZIPやSnappyなどの圧縮アルゴリズムを使用して、ストレージスペースと送信時間を短縮します。
ログライフサイクル管理
- ライフサイクルポリシーの定義:ログの保持、アーカイブ、削除時間を自動化して、ストレージを最適化し、コンプライアンス要件を満たします。
監視とアラーム
- リアルタイム監視:AmbariやGangliaなどのツールを使用して、クラスターステータスをリアルタイムで監視します。
- アラームの設定:アラームメカニズムを構成して、リアルタイムで異常なイベントに警告します。
上記の方法により、Debian Hadoop環境に効果的なログ管理を実装でき、運用およびメンテナンスチームがクラスター状態をよりよく理解し、タイムリーに問題を発見および解決できるようになります。
以上がDebian Hadoopログ管理を行う方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ック









Apacheを開始する手順は次のとおりです。Apache(コマンド:sudo apt-get install apache2または公式Webサイトからダウンロード)をインストールします(linux:linux:sudo systemctl start apache2; windows:apache2.4 "serviceを右クリックして「開始」を右クリック) (オプション、Linux:Sudo SystemCtl

Apache 80ポートが占有されている場合、ソリューションは次のとおりです。ポートを占有するプロセスを見つけて閉じます。ファイアウォールの設定を確認して、Apacheがブロックされていないことを確認してください。上記の方法が機能しない場合は、Apacheを再構成して別のポートを使用してください。 Apacheサービスを再起動します。

ApacheでCGIディレクトリを設定するには、次の手順を実行する必要があります。「CGI-Bin」などのCGIディレクトリを作成し、Apacheの書き込み許可を付与します。 Apache構成ファイルに「Scriptalias」ディレクティブブロックを追加して、CGIディレクトリを「/cgi-bin」URLにマッピングします。 Apacheを再起動します。

Apacheから追加のservernameディレクティブを削除するには、次の手順を実行できます。追加のservernameディレクティブを識別して削除します。 Apacheを再起動して変更を有効にします。構成ファイルを確認して、変更を確認します。サーバーをテストして、問題が解決されていることを確認します。

Debian Systemsでは、Readdir関数はディレクトリコンテンツを読み取るために使用されますが、それが戻る順序は事前に定義されていません。ディレクトリ内のファイルを並べ替えるには、最初にすべてのファイルを読み取り、QSORT関数を使用してソートする必要があります。次のコードは、debianシステムにreaddirとqsortを使用してディレクトリファイルを並べ替える方法を示しています。

Apacheはデータベースに接続するには、次の手順が必要です。データベースドライバーをインストールします。 web.xmlファイルを構成して、接続プールを作成します。 JDBCデータソースを作成し、接続設定を指定します。 JDBC APIを使用して、接続の取得、ステートメントの作成、バインディングパラメーター、クエリまたは更新の実行、結果の処理など、Javaコードのデータベースにアクセスします。

Apacheバージョンを表示する方法は? Apache Serverを起動する:sudo service apache2を使用してサーバーを起動します。バージョン番号の表示:次のメソッドのいずれかを使用してバージョンを表示します。コマンドライン:apache2 -vコマンドを実行します。サーバーステータスページ:WebブラウザーでApacheサーバーのデフォルトポート(通常80)にアクセスすると、バージョン情報がページの下部に表示されます。

Apacheサーバーでバージョンを表示するには3つの方法があります。コマンドライン(Apachectl -vまたはapache2ctl -v)を介して、サーバーステータスページ(http://< server ipまたはdomain name>/server -status)を確認します。
